ABSTRACT:
A tone arm assembly in which an upper plate is given added strength by providing it with apertures only in the region of the drive motor and the tone arm support shaft without the need of a long aperture to accommodate the entire tone arm assembly. The tone arm shaft is rotatably supported through a first rotatable member onto a second rotatable member and finally to a vertical support shaft. A connecting member and weight shaft are detachably coupled to the first rotatable member through damper means. Prior to attachment of the connecting member and weight shaft, the tone arm shaft can be rotated in a vertical plane through an angle of approximately 100.degree..
